Nice write-up Phil. Thanks for sharing your thoughts on a future path of SDR
development. In your text, I read SDR as primarily "software defined
receiver". I would like to see a broader "software defined radio", to
include expansion capabilities in the front end hardware, including TX. In
my mind, this should include not only the ability to add multiple ADCs for
receive, but also multiple DACs for transmit. This would open the
possibility (for example) for both transmit and receive "beam steering"
using software determined phasing of a vertical antenna array for both
transmit and receive. Other applications would also be possible with
multiple independent transmit and receive hardware paths.

 

It's a fun time to be discussing all this, now that the available hardware
(ADC, DAC, data transfer and processing power) capabilities are all catching
up with the dreams!
